HOST_NAME (Transact-SQL)
Iş istasyonunun adını döndürür.
HOST_NAME ()
Dönüş Türleri
nvarchar(128)
Remarks
Bir Sistem işlevine parametresi isteğe bağlıdır, geçerli veritabanında, ana bilgisayar, sunucu kullanıcı veya veritabanı kullanıcısı varsayılır.yerleşik işlevler, her zaman ayraç gelmelidir.
Seçim listesinde, WHERE yan tümcesinde, sistem işlevleri kullanılabilir ve herhangi bir ifade izin verilir.
Important Note: |
---|
Istemci uygulaması iş istasyonu adı sağlar ve tutarsız veri sağlar.HOST_NAME bir güvenlik özelliği kullanmadığı. |
Örnekler
Aşağıdaki örnek, kullanan bir tablo oluşturur. HOST_NAME() ' de bir DEFAULT iş istasyonu siparişlerini kaydı bir tabloya satır eklemek, bilgisayar adını kaydetmek için tanım.
CREATE TABLE Orders
(OrderID int PRIMARY KEY,
CustomerID nchar(5) REFERENCES Customers(CustomerID),
Workstation nchar(30) NOT NULL DEFAULT HOST_NAME(),
OrderDate datetime NOT NULL,
ShipDate datetime NULL,
ShipperID int NULL REFERENCES Shippers(ShipperID));
GO